nbr2mp4 tool - where is the support?

matt.libera
Level 1
Level 1

The nbr2mp4 command line tool for Linux is available here: Utilities | WebEx

However it does not work properly after following the posted instructions. There is no support available through the traditional channels for this tool - one support tech told me in April that I should not even be able to download that tool anymore. And yet, the download remains available publicly, months later.

I've been told also that automatic conversion to MP4 is coming soon, but support doesn't explain how that will impact our site recording storage...or when the feature is expected to be released.

So we are given no way to programmatically convert to MP4 reliably, which we would like to explore doing.

How can I get a working command-line conversion tool, and/or support for this existing one?

Sorry but I believe that product is no longer supported or maintained, at this point in time we do not have any way to programmatically convert nbr files to mp4.. You can manually convert them using the WebEx Viewer @ https://www.webex.com/play-webex-recording.html

You'll want to speak with your account manager regarding recording directly to mp4 format, this inquiry is not related to the Developer API's and we are not the appropriate team to assist with it.
